.age-wrapper[data-v-3aeb9a65]{display:flex;flex:1;flex-direction:column;gap:16px;margin:0 auto;max-width:960px;width:100%}.input-section[data-v-3aeb9a65]{background:#80808005;border:1px solid hsla(0,0%,50%,.1);border-radius:12px;padding:14px 18px}.input-row[data-v-3aeb9a65]{align-items:center;display:flex;gap:10px}.input-row-label[data-v-3aeb9a65]{flex-shrink:0;font-size:13px;font-weight:500;min-width:32px;opacity:.55}.result-card[data-v-3aeb9a65]{background:#fff;border:1px solid hsla(0,0%,80%,.46);border-radius:14px}.birthday-card[data-v-3aeb9a65],.result-card[data-v-3aeb9a65]{overflow:hidden;padding:28px 20px 24px;position:relative;text-align:center}.birthday-card[data-v-3aeb9a65]{background:linear-gradient(135deg,#fff5f5,#fff0f6,#fff3e0);border:1.5px solid rgba(236,72,153,.3);border-radius:14px}.birthday-remind-card[data-v-3aeb9a65]{align-items:center;background:linear-gradient(135deg,#fefce8,#fff7ed,#fefce8);border:1.5px solid rgba(245,158,11,.3);border-radius:12px;display:flex;gap:12px;justify-content:center;padding:16px 20px;text-align:center}.bd-remind-title[data-v-3aeb9a65]{color:#f59e0b;font-size:18px;font-weight:600}.bd-remind-sub[data-v-3aeb9a65]{color:#0000008c;font-size:14px}.bd-deco[data-v-3aeb9a65]{border-radius:50%;pointer-events:none;position:absolute}.bd-deco-1[data-v-3aeb9a65]{background:radial-gradient(circle,rgba(236,72,153,.15),transparent 70%);height:200px;right:-40px;top:-60px;width:200px}.bd-deco-2[data-v-3aeb9a65]{background:radial-gradient(circle,rgba(245,158,11,.15),transparent 70%);bottom:-40px;height:160px;left:-30px;width:160px}.bd-deco-3[data-v-3aeb9a65]{background:#ec489914;height:40px;left:20px;top:12px;width:40px}.bd-content[data-v-3aeb9a65]{position:relative;z-index:1}.bd-emoji[data-v-3aeb9a65]{font-size:40px;line-height:1;margin-bottom:8px}.bd-title[data-v-3aeb9a65]{color:#ec4899;font-size:26px;font-weight:700;line-height:1.2;margin-bottom:4px}.bd-sub[data-v-3aeb9a65]{color:#f59e0b;font-size:15px;font-weight:500}.bd-detail[data-v-3aeb9a65]{color:#00000073;font-size:12px;margin-top:6px}.result-card[data-v-3aeb9a65]:after{background:radial-gradient(circle,rgba(245,158,11,.2),transparent 70%);content:"";height:420px;right:-100px;top:-140px;width:420px}.deco-glow-1[data-v-3aeb9a65],.result-card[data-v-3aeb9a65]:after{border-radius:50%;pointer-events:none;position:absolute}.deco-glow-1[data-v-3aeb9a65]{background:radial-gradient(circle,rgba(32,128,240,.15),transparent 70%);bottom:-100px;height:340px;left:-80px;width:340px}.deco-glow-2[data-v-3aeb9a65]{background:#f59e0b1a;height:64px;left:12px;top:16px;width:64px}.deco-glow-2[data-v-3aeb9a65],.deco-glow-3[data-v-3aeb9a65]{border-radius:50%;pointer-events:none;position:absolute}.deco-glow-3[data-v-3aeb9a65]{background:#2080f01a;bottom:40px;height:52px;right:10px;width:52px}.age-row[data-v-3aeb9a65]{align-items:center;display:flex;gap:24px;justify-content:center}.age-block[data-v-3aeb9a65]{flex:1;max-width:240px}.age-label[data-v-3aeb9a65]{color:#00000073;font-size:13px;margin-bottom:2px}.age-value[data-v-3aeb9a65]{color:#2080f0;font-size:48px;font-weight:700;line-height:1.1}.age-unit[data-v-3aeb9a65]{color:#00000059;font-size:18px;font-weight:400;margin-left:2px}.age-block:last-child .age-value[data-v-3aeb9a65]{color:#f59e0b}.age-detail[data-v-3aeb9a65]{color:#00000073;font-size:13px;margin-top:4px}.age-divider[data-v-3aeb9a65]{background:#00000014;flex-shrink:0;height:80px;width:1px}.info-grid[data-v-3aeb9a65]{display:grid;gap:10px;grid-template-columns:repeat(2,1fr)}@media (min-width:640px){.info-grid[data-v-3aeb9a65]{grid-template-columns:repeat(3,1fr)}}.info-card[data-v-3aeb9a65]{background:#80808005;border:1px solid hsla(0,0%,50%,.08);border-radius:10px;gap:10px;padding:12px 14px}.info-card[data-v-3aeb9a65],.info-icon-wrap[data-v-3aeb9a65]{align-items:center;display:flex}.info-icon-wrap[data-v-3aeb9a65]{border-radius:10px;flex-shrink:0;font-size:16px;font-weight:600;height:36px;justify-content:center;width:36px}.zodiac-icon[data-v-3aeb9a65]{background:#f59e0b1f;color:#f59e0b}.xingzuo-icon[data-v-3aeb9a65]{background:#8b5cf61f;color:#8b5cf6}.lunar-icon[data-v-3aeb9a65]{background:#2080f01f;color:#2080f0}.days-icon[data-v-3aeb9a65]{background:#10b9811f;color:#10b981}.goal-icon[data-v-3aeb9a65]{background:#ef44441f;color:#ef4444}.cake-icon[data-v-3aeb9a65]{background:#ec48991f;color:#ec4899}.info-content[data-v-3aeb9a65]{flex:1;min-width:0}.info-label[data-v-3aeb9a65]{color:#0006;font-size:11px;margin-bottom:1px}.info-value[data-v-3aeb9a65]{color:inherit;font-size:15px;font-weight:600}.detail-section[data-v-3aeb9a65]{padding:14px 0}.detail-grid[data-v-3aeb9a65]{display:flex;flex-direction:column;gap:8px}.detail-item[data-v-3aeb9a65]{align-items:center;background:#80808008;border-radius:8px;display:flex;gap:10px;padding:8px 14px}.detail-dot[data-v-3aeb9a65]{border-radius:50%;flex-shrink:0;height:8px;width:8px}.solar-dot[data-v-3aeb9a65]{background:#2080f0}.lunar-dot[data-v-3aeb9a65]{background:#f59e0b}.now-solar-dot[data-v-3aeb9a65]{background:#10b981}.now-lunar-dot[data-v-3aeb9a65]{background:#8b5cf6}.detail-label[data-v-3aeb9a65]{color:#00000080;font-size:13px;min-width:72px}.detail-value[data-v-3aeb9a65]{font-size:14px;font-variant-numeric:tabular-nums;font-weight:500}.explain-grid[data-v-3aeb9a65]{display:grid;gap:12px;grid-template-columns:1fr}@media (min-width:640px){.explain-grid[data-v-3aeb9a65]{grid-template-columns:1fr 1fr}}.explain-card[data-v-3aeb9a65] .n-card-header{padding:12px 16px!important}.explain-card[data-v-3aeb9a65] .n-card__content{padding:0 16px 12px!important}.section-title[data-v-3aeb9a65]{margin-bottom:0}.zodiac-table[data-v-3aeb9a65] td:first-child{font-size:18px;text-align:center}@media (max-width:640px){.age-value[data-v-3aeb9a65]{font-size:36px}.age-divider[data-v-3aeb9a65]{height:60px}}body{padding:0!important}.age-page[data-v-109da98c]{align-items:center;display:flex;flex-direction:column;min-height:100vh;opacity:0;transition:opacity .2s ease}.age-page[data-v-109da98c]:after,.age-page[data-v-109da98c]:before{border-radius:50%;content:"";pointer-events:none;position:fixed;z-index:0}.age-page[data-v-109da98c]:before{background:radial-gradient(circle,rgba(245,158,11,.2),transparent 60%);height:600px;left:-80px;top:-200px;width:600px}.age-page[data-v-109da98c]:after{background:radial-gradient(circle,rgba(32,128,240,.15),transparent 60%);bottom:-250px;height:700px;right:-150px;width:700px}.age-page.ready[data-v-109da98c]{opacity:1}.page-card[data-v-109da98c] .n-card{background:transparent!important;display:flex;flex:1;flex-direction:column;--n-color:transparent!important}.page-card[data-v-109da98c] .n-card__content{background:transparent!important;display:flex;flex:1;flex-direction:column}.page-card[data-v-109da98c] .n-card-header{background:transparent!important}.page-card[data-v-109da98c]{display:flex;flex:1;flex-direction:column;width:100%}.loading-placeholder[data-v-109da98c]{height:400px}.devtool-modal[data-v-109da98c],.loading-placeholder[data-v-109da98c]{align-items:center;display:flex;justify-content:center}.devtool-modal[data-v-109da98c]{background:#000c;height:100%;left:0;position:fixed;top:0;width:100%;z-index:9999}.devtool-modal-content[data-v-109da98c]{background:#fff;border-radius:10px;padding:30px 50px;text-align:center}.devtool-modal-content h3[data-v-109da98c]{color:#e53e3e;margin-top:0}.devtool-modal-content p[data-v-109da98c]{color:#333;font-size:16px}
